Palm Sunday in Port de Paix, Haiti

Truth Connect had a ministry team in Haiti in April, 2014 to conduct a Leadership Training Conference (see previous blog posts).  On the team's final day in Port de Paix, they joined Pastor & Mrs. Cherelus Exante and the New Haitian Mission Baptist Churches of northern Haiti in worship.  Pastor Philippe was the host pastor - we have been meeting in this church for the past 15 years.  A number of church choirs sang as did the United States Men's International group led by Ed Miller.  During the service, the church recognized a newly married couple, those baptized the previous day and two women were dedicated to service as deaconesses.  Dr. David Pitkins, from Johnstown, PA delivered the sermon.  It was a wonderful time of worship and praise before the Lord Jesus Christ.  Truth Connect thanks Dr. and Mrs. Cherelus Exante and all the ministers and churches in Port de Paix for their kindness and help during the ministry week.
